Moreover, the protein content in these shakes is particularly beneficial for weight loss. High-protein diets have been shown to enhance satiety, which means you’re likely to feel full for longer periods. This can help prevent snacking on unhealthy foods between meals. For example, a shake containing 20-30 grams of protein can significantly curb hunger pangs, making it an ideal choice for busy professionals.

The Role of Nutrition in Weight Loss Success
Understanding the nutritional composition of your meal replacements is vital to achieving weight loss success. A well-rounded meal replacement should be rich in protein, which is essential for muscle repair and growth, and can also help you feel fuller for longer. Look for products containing at least 15-20 grams of protein per serving. This will support your weight loss efforts by reducing hunger and minimizing the likelihood of snacking on unhealthy options.

Incorporating Meal Replacements into Your Daily Routine
Integrating meal replacement products into your routine doesn't have to be complicated. One effective approach is to replace one meal a day with a meal replacement option. This strategy can help maintain balanced nutrition while reducing the time and effort involved in meal preparation. For busy professionals, this could mean opting for a shake or bar during lunch hours, allowing for a quick, nutritious meal that fits seamlessly into a hectic schedule.
